Physis kitchen is a new model presented by Molteni&C. Designed by Vincent Van Duysen, the model reflects the the essence of the company, through a refined, contemporary language. The formal harmony of the Physis kitchen is expressed through rounded edges and sides, enhanced by a half -bullnose workmanship that highlights its elegance.
Attention to detail is evident in the soft, curved lines of the sink and snack counter, where the thickness of the worktop is enriched by a metal insert that follows the continuity of the curved lines, creating a welcoming aesthetic. Transparent glass doors and open compartments further emphasize this sense of openness and spatial fluidity.
Physis, moreover, celebrates Hinoki veneer, a precious wood species from Japan, valued for its natural purity and exceptional resistance to humidity. Its resistance to moisture contributes to Hinoki’s antibacterial properties: the oil naturally present within the wood’s fine grain has inherent antibacterial qualities, making it particularly well suited for kitchen environments.
The project stands out for its stylistic coordination between base units, tall units, and the hood. Warm LED lighting, perfectly integrated into the modules of the range, enhances fine materials such as wood veneers, marble, and aluminum, revealing Molteni&C’s unmistakable artisanal craftsmanship. The Physis kitchen is available in infinite configurations to adapt to any space and requirement.
Materials
Door fronts: wood veneer, matte lacquer, gloss lacquer
Curved modules: wood veneer, matte lacquer
Metal profiles: pewter, iris, bronze
Handles: pewter, iris, bronze
